Maximino Jesus Ruiz Rufino is a Lecturer in the Department of Literature, Area Studies and European Languages at the University of Oslo, affiliated with the Faculty of Humanities. His academic focus includes Spanish Language, Grammar, and Didactics, with a specialization in Spanish as a Foreign Language (ELE). He teaches courses such as SPA1100 (Practical Spanish) and SPA2101 (Spanish Language: Syntax). His research emphasizes interactive language learning tools, polycentric Spanish norms, and digital pedagogical approaches, including collaborative Canvas projects and YouTube-based instructional strategies. He has contributed to the ELENOR corpus and published extensively on topics like translation in education, historical language documentation, and Scandinavian-Spanish linguistic exchanges. His work spans from 2003 to 2022, reflecting a commitment to both traditional and modern language pedagogy.
Research interests include the application of technology in language education, multicultural language norms, and historical linguistics. His publications highlight innovative teaching methods and the intersection of digital media with language learning. Notable projects include an interactive Spanish grammar for Norwegians and analyses of 17th-century linguistic documents. No current grants or ongoing projects are listed, but his work contributes to academic-pedagogical initiatives such as Open Days and academic workshops.
